JAVA程序 编译提示“未经检查或不安全操作”
Posted
tags:
篇首语:本文由小常识网(cha138.com)小编为大家整理,主要介绍了JAVA程序 编译提示“未经检查或不安全操作”相关的知识,希望对你有一定的参考价值。
import java.util.*;
class Pailie
public static void main(String args[])
Vector vector=new Vector();
for (int i=1;i<=18;i++)
vector.add(new Integer(i));
int a[]=new int[vector.size()];
int i=0;
while (vector.size()>0)
int number=(int)(Math.random()*vector.size());
Integer integer=(Integer)vector.elementAt(number);
a[i]=integer.intValue();
vector.removeElementAt(number);
i++;
for(i=0;i<18;i++)
System.out.print(" "+a[i]);
D:\java>javac ABC.java
注意:ABC.java使用了未经过检查或不安全的操作。
注意:要了解详细信息,请使用-Xlint:unchecked重新编译。
希望各位告诉我是哪不安全?
并且告诉我“使用-Xlint:unchecked重新编译”应该怎么写命令行~
谢谢~
尽快解决的话有额外加分~
哦 那是另外1个我试了试换名字……
1楼完全没问题?你编译没有提示注意么?
我也可以正常运行~
只是那个注意我想知道什么意思
另外,javc ABC.java与你的类不对应,改用javac Pailie.java,这个楼上说的没有问题。 参考技术A 我编译过,完全没有问题.
这个文件名应该是Pailie.java.你怎么是ABC.java?
17 9 16 8 4 15 10 3 1 18 14 13 12 2 11 6 5 7
以上是关于JAVA程序 编译提示“未经检查或不安全操作”的主要内容,如果未能解决你的问题,请参考以下文章